## When NOT to use LLM-Agents-Ecosystem-Handbook

- When you seek only theoretical knowledge without hands-on projects. This repository is heavily focused on practical aspects.
- If your project needs languages other than Python or uses frameworks not discussed here, the LLM-Agents-Ecosystem-Handbook may not be suitable as it concentrates exclusively on Python tools and LLM ecosystems.
- If you're aiming to work with a very niche aspect of LLMs that isn't yet covered by this extensive but still limited set of resources.

## When NOT to use AutoDefense

- Projects requiring light-weight solutions where multi-agent systems might introduce complexity overhead
- Environments without access to Python and its ecosystem, as AutoDefense depends on specific Python packages
